Knesset member Zvi Sukkot of the Religious Zionism Party was documented taking part in the demolition of a memorial in the Palestinian village of Madama, near Nablus. The Israeli military and Border Police provided security for Sukkot and those accompanying him.

Mohammed Al-Matouq, a one-and-a-half-year-old child, is among the many in Gaza suffering from hunger and severe malnutrition. His life is at serious risk due to the Israeli blockade and the systematic starvation imposed on the population.
A growing number of children are suffering from malnutrition due to poverty and food shortages caused by the Israeli blockade, amid a collapsed healthcare system lacking essential medicines and equipment, hindering treatment of illnesses and injuries.
